Crohn's Disease Remission: What Is It?
Crohn’s Disease Remission: What Is It?
Most people with Crohn’s disease know all too well what a flare feels like. Symptoms such as diarrhea, abdominal pain, nausea, and exhaustion can be uncomfortable and embarrassing. So it’s a relief when they disappear. But if you don’t have any symptoms, does that mean you’re in remission? The answer is more complicated than you might think. There are different types of remission. And “remission”…
